Make sure you get permission from any subscriber before you send them emails. Some customers will be significantly annoyed to the point of deciding not to deal with you altogether by bringing their business elsewhere.

Having a visible link where the person can unsubscribe is a bright idea. Don’t make the link to unsubscribe hidden or difficult to find. Your reader must feel like it is their own personal choice, whether they continue to receive your emails or not.

Use passive and active feedback to improve your email promoting efforts. Active feedback is rather obvious: ask for opinions or suggestions from your readers. Passive feedback is generally not even be obvious to your customers. You can use any type of internet software tool to determine what links get the most clicks.

Do not send out email messages that use images to relay important information. A lot of email clients do not show images right away. Your messages may look strange or be impossible for some people to read if they rely too much on pictures. Always put your most important information into clear text, and use descriptive alt tags for any images that you do use.
